5 Simple Techniques For nail salon 89145
Located conveniently in Las Vegas, NV 89123, our nail salon is amongst the best salons On this place. Palm Nails provides Leading nail care and spa treatment services to fulfill your requirements of enhancing natural attractiveness and refreshing your working day.Either mainly because we're updating the site or mainly because another person spilled